Provable Fairness: The Blockchain Advantage
Perhaps the most significant development presented by the casino Crypto Casino coin period is “Provably Fair” video gaming. In a traditional online casino, players should trust that the random number generator (RNG) is genuinely random.
In a crypto-based environment, the platform can utilize smart agreements to tape-record the outcome of every spin, card draw, or throw of the dice on a public blockchain. This enables any gamer to verify that the outcome was not tampered with, promoting a level of trust that was formerly impossible in the online gambling industry.

Dangers and Considerations
While the benefits are clear, it is necessary for users to approach crypto betting with care. The volatility of cryptocurrency markets implies that the worth of one’s bankroll can change wildly throughout a session. In addition, due to the fact that crypto deals are permanent, there is no “chargeback” system if a player presumes nasty play or makes a user-side mistake.

4. What is a “Provably Fair” system?
It is a cryptographic approach that allows users to validate that the result of a game was genuine and not controlled by the casino. It uses hash functions to link the gamer’s input with the casino’s seed, making sure the outcome stays random.
